>In article <3707bd$7re_at_pheidippides.axion.bt.co.uk> steelea_at_x500.bt.co.uk (Tony Steele) writes:
>>Does anyone known of an SNMP (Simple Network Management Protocol) Agent
>>for Oracle.
>
>There was a message posted here some time ago to the effect that the next
>version or so of Oracle will be instrumented for SNMP. I assume this is
>the RDBMS MIB that has been in progress for a while.
>
>If I remember the post correctly, Oracle will also be shipping a product
>called Oracle Server Manager, which will eventually take the place of
>SQL*DBA, and which includes mechanisms for querying the Oracle MIB. The
>MIB is also supposed to be accessible from OpenView.
Yes, Oracle is working on an SNMP MIB. I believe there is someone that you can contact at Oracle that might put you on their beta test plan. If you read the press, this development is the combined effort of most of the major DBMS vendors and SNMP vendors. The other DBMS vendors will be delivering their own MIB. Be aware that these MIBs are for monitoring ONLY. They are not for administration. If you have such a requirement, you will still need to look at products like EcoTools & BMC/Patrol.
